Exploring the Noosa Whale Watching & Dolphin Safari in Detail

Setting Out from Noosa Marina
The journey begins at Noosa Marina, a charming spot that balances convenience with scenic appeal. Meeting here, you’ll board a boat designed for comfort and close wildlife viewing. The crew, likely to be friendly and knowledgeable, guides you out onto the Noosa River, offering your first glimpses of the lush surrounds and the stunning Noosa National Park by water.
The Scenic Noosa River and Bar
Your initial cruise along the river is a relaxing warm-up—here, you’ll see calm waters, lush mangroves, and perhaps even turtles basking in the sun. As you cruise toward the Noosa bar, the channel that opens into the broader Sunshine Coast, the real wildlife spectacle begins to unfold.
Marine Encounters and Wildlife Watching
The core of the tour is the search for humpback whales during their migration season—generally from June to November. Guides with their local knowledge are experts at spotting these giants breaching, tail-slapping, or simply cruising peacefully. The small group size enhances the chances of seeing at least two whales, as one reviewer fondly recalled, “We saw two whales, and the crew was very friendly and knowledgeable.”
Dolphins are present year-round, and on many occasions, you’ll see playful pods riding the bow wave or leaping alongside the boat, providing plenty of photo opportunities. One reviewer described the experience as a “fun little trip,” emphasizing how close and engaging these encounters can be.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long is the tour?
The tour lasts approximately 2 hours, making it a perfect half-day activity without feeling overly long.
What time does the tour start?
Tours begin at 11:30 am, which allows you to enjoy a late morning outing along the Sunshine Coast.
Is this suitable for children?
Yes, the tour is suitable for children aged 5 and up, making it a family-friendly activity.
What is included in the price?
You’ll get bottled water, snacks (chips), binoculars, sunscreen, and access to a restroom onboard.
What should I bring?
Bring additional snacks and drinks if desired, a warm jacket in winter, and sun protection like a hat and sunscreen.
How many people are on each tour?
The tour operates with a maximum of 12 travelers, ensuring a more personal experience.
What if the weather is bad?
The tour is we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
Can I cancel my booking?
Yes, with full refund if canceled at least 24 hours in advance. Cancellations within 24 hours are non-refundable.
